#25d58e - RGB(37, 213, 142) - Caribbean Green Color FAQ
Hex color code for Caribbean Green color is #25d58e. RGB color code for caribbean green color is rgb(37, 213, 142).
The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#25d58e is rgb(37, 213, 142).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'37' indicates the intensity of the red component, '213' represents the green component's intensity, and '142'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#25d58e.
The RGB percentage composition for the hexadecimal color code #25d58e is detailed as follows: 14.5% Red, 83.5% Green, and 55.7% Blue. This breakdown indicates the relative contribution of each primary color in the RGB color model to achieve this specific shade.
